How To Save HDR In Blender – Comprehensive Guide


How To Save HDR In Blender - Comprehensive Guide

Saving high dynamic range (HDR) images in Blender is a crucial step in preserving the wide range of colors and brightness levels captured in a scene. HDR images offer a more realistic and detailed representation of the real world, making them ideal for use in computer graphics, visual effects, and architectural visualization.

To save an HDR image in Blender, follow these steps:

  1. Render the scene using an HDR-compatible render engine, such as Cycles.
  2. In the Render Properties panel, navigate to the Output tab.
  3. Under the File Format drop-down menu, select OpenEXR (.exr).
  4. In the Color Space drop-down menu, select Linear.
  5. Click the Render Image button to save the HDR image.

Saving HDR images in Blender allows artists to preserve the full dynamic range of their scenes, resulting in more realistic and immersive visual experiences.

1. Render Engine

Selecting an HDR-compatible render engine like Cycles is crucial in the process of saving HDR images in Blender. A render engine is responsible for generating the final image from a 3D scene, and choosing one that supports HDR allows for the preservation of the full range of colors and brightness levels captured in the scene.

HDR-compatible render engines like Cycles utilize advanced algorithms to accurately represent the wide dynamic range of real-world lighting conditions. They can handle extreme contrasts between bright and dark areas, producing images with realistic exposure and detail. By using an HDR-compatible render engine, artists can ensure that the HDR images they save accurately reflect the intended lighting and color of their scenes.

In Blender, Cycles is a popular choice for HDR rendering due to its flexibility, performance, and ability to produce high-quality images. It supports various HDR formats, including OpenEXR, which is commonly used for storing HDR images due to its lossless compression and wide dynamic range capabilities.

2. Output Format

Selecting OpenEXR (.exr) as the output file format is crucial in the process of saving HDR images in Blender. OpenEXR is a high dynamic range image file format developed by Industrial Light & Magic (ILM) and widely used in the visual effects industry. It supports 16-bit and 32-bit floating-point data, allowing for the storage of a wide range of colors and brightness levels without losing precision.

Using OpenEXR for HDR images in Blender offers several advantages. Firstly, it preserves the full dynamic range of the rendered scene, ensuring that all the subtle details and contrasts are captured accurately. Secondly, OpenEXR is a lossless compression format, meaning that no data is lost during the saving process, maintaining the image’s quality. Additionally, OpenEXR is an industry-standard format, making it compatible with various software and tools used in post-production and visual effects pipelines.

In summary, selecting OpenEXR (.exr) as the output format is essential for saving HDR images in Blender because it preserves the full dynamic range, offers lossless compression, and ensures compatibility with industry-standard software and tools.

3. Color Space

When saving HDR images in Blender, setting the color space to Linear is crucial for preserving the full dynamic range of the rendered scene. Color space defines how colors are represented and interpreted by devices and software, and choosing the appropriate color space ensures that the HDR image accurately reflects the intended colors and brightness levels.

  • Linear Color Space:

    Linear color space represents colors in a linear relationship to their intensity, meaning that the values correspond directly to the physical light levels in the scene. This is essential for HDR images, as it allows for the accurate representation of a wide range of colors and brightness, including extreme highlights and deep shadows.

  • Non-Linear Color Spaces:

    Non-linear color spaces, such as sRGB or Rec. 709, use a gamma curve to encode colors, which compresses the dynamic range. While these color spaces are suitable for displaying images on standard monitors, they are not suitable for HDR images, as they can introduce color distortion and loss of detail in high-contrast scenes.

By setting the color space to Linear when saving HDR images in Blender, artists ensure that the full range of colors and brightness levels captured in the scene is preserved, resulting in HDR images that accurately represent the intended lighting and exposure.

4. Bit Depth

Bit depth plays a significant role in determining the color accuracy and dynamic range of HDR images saved in Blender. Higher bit depth, such as 32-bit float, allows for a wider range of colors and brightness levels to be represented, resulting in more accurate and detailed HDR images.

Standard 8-bit images use a limited range of 256 values per color channel, which can lead to banding or color posterization, especially in high-contrast scenes. By using a higher bit depth, such as 32-bit float, each color channel can have a much wider range of values, providing smoother gradients and more accurate representation of subtle color variations.

For HDR images, 32-bit float is commonly used because it offers a high level of precision and can represent a wide dynamic range, including extreme highlights and deep shadows. This ensures that HDR images saved in Blender accurately capture the full range of colors and brightness levels present in the scene, resulting in more realistic and immersive visual experiences.

5. Post-Processing

Post-processing HDR images using image editing software is an essential aspect of the HDR workflow in Blender. HDR images captured in Blender often require adjustments to optimize their appearance and enhance their visual impact. Image editing software provides powerful tools and features that enable artists to fine-tune the colors, contrast, and overall look of their HDR images.

  • Color Grading:

    Color grading is a crucial post-processing technique used to adjust the colors and white balance of HDR images. It allows artists to correct color casts, enhance color contrast, and create specific color moods or looks. By using color grading tools in image editing software, artists can refine the overall color palette of their HDR images, making them more visually appealing and impactful.

  • Tone Mapping:

    Tone mapping is another important post-processing technique for HDR images. It involves adjusting the dynamic range of the image to make it suitable for display on standard monitors or other devices with limited dynamic range. Tone mapping algorithms help preserve the details in both the bright and dark areas of the HDR image, creating a more balanced and visually pleasing result.

  • Exposure and Contrast:

    Adjusting exposure and contrast is essential for optimizing the overall look of HDR images. Exposure controls the brightness of the image, while contrast affects the difference between the light and dark areas. By fine-tuning these settings in image editing software, artists can improve the visibility of details and create a more visually striking image.

  • Local Adjustments:

    Local adjustments allow artists to selectively modify specific areas of an HDR image without affecting the entire image. Using tools like adjustment layers and masks, artists can enhance specific regions, such as brightening shadows or darkening highlights, to draw attention to important elements or create a more balanced composition.

In summary, post-processing HDR images using image editing software is an integral part of the HDR workflow in Blender. By utilizing the tools and techniques available in image editing software, artists can refine the colors, contrast, and overall appearance of their HDR images, enhancing their visual impact and making them more suitable for various applications.

Frequently Asked Questions on “How To Save HDR In Blender”

This section addresses commonly asked questions and misconceptions surrounding the process of saving HDR images in Blender. These questions are answered in a concise and informative manner to provide a comprehensive understanding of the topic.

Question 1: Why is it important to save HDR images in Blender?

Saving HDR images in Blender is crucial for preserving the wide range of colors and brightness levels captured in a scene. HDR images offer a more realistic and detailed representation of the real world, making them ideal for use in computer graphics, visual effects, and architectural visualization.

Question 2: Which render engine should I use to save HDR images in Blender?

To save HDR images in Blender, an HDR-compatible render engine is necessary. Cycles is a popular choice due to its advanced algorithms and ability to accurately represent the wide dynamic range of real-world lighting conditions.

Question 3: What is the best file format for saving HDR images in Blender?

OpenEXR (.exr) is the recommended file format for saving HDR images in Blender. It is an industry-standard format that supports 16-bit and 32-bit floating-point data, ensuring preservation of the full dynamic range and lossless compression.

Question 4: How do I set the color space when saving HDR images in Blender?

When saving HDR images in Blender, it is essential to set the color space to Linear. This ensures that the colors are represented in a linear relationship to their intensity, preserving the full dynamic range and preventing color distortion.

Question 5: What is the recommended bit depth for saving HDR images in Blender?

A higher bit depth, such as 32-bit float, is recommended for saving HDR images in Blender. This allows for a wider range of colors and brightness levels to be represented, resulting in more accurate and detailed HDR images.

Question 6: Can I use image editing software to adjust HDR images saved from Blender?

Yes, post-processing HDR images using image editing software is common practice. It allows for fine-tuning of colors, contrast, and overall appearance, enhancing the visual impact and suitability of HDR images for various applications.

Understanding these frequently asked questions can help you navigate the process of saving HDR images in Blender effectively, ensuring that your HDR images are of high quality and meet your specific requirements.

Proceed to the next section for further insights into “How To Save HDR In Blender.” –>

Tips for Saving HDR Images in Blender

Saving HDR images in Blender requires careful consideration and attention to detail. Here are some practical tips to help you achieve optimal results.

Tip 1: Utilize an HDR-Compatible Render EngineChoose a render engine like Cycles, which supports HDR and accurately handles the wide dynamic range of lighting conditions found in real-world scenes.Tip 2: Select the Appropriate File FormatSave your HDR images in OpenEXR (.exr) format. It is an industry-standard format that supports high bit depths and lossless compression, preserving the full dynamic range and image quality.Tip 3: Set the Color Space to LinearBefore saving, ensure that the color space is set to Linear. This ensures that the HDR image accurately represents the intended colors and lighting without any color distortion.Tip 4: Use a Higher Bit DepthConsider using a higher bit depth, such as 32-bit float, for your HDR images. This provides a wider range of values for colors and brightness levels, resulting in more detailed and accurate HDR images.Tip 5: Leverage Image Editing Software for Post-ProcessingPost-process your HDR images using image editing software to refine their appearance. Adjust colors, contrast, and make local adjustments to enhance the overall visual impact and suitability for specific applications.Tip 6: Calibrate Your MonitorEnsure that your monitor is properly calibrated to accurately display HDR images. This involves adjusting the brightness, contrast, and color settings to match the intended appearance of the HDR image.Tip 7: Consider the Lighting SetupWhen capturing HDR images in Blender, pay close attention to the lighting setup. Use multiple light sources and adjust their intensity and position to create realistic lighting conditions and avoid overexposed or underexposed areas.Tip 8: Experiment with Different HDR SettingsExperiment with different HDR settings in Blender to find the optimal combination for your specific scene. Adjust the exposure, dynamic range, and tone mapping parameters to achieve the desired look and feel for your HDR image.

By following these tips, you can effectively save HDR images in Blender and produce high-quality HDR images that accurately represent your creative vision.

Conclusion

Saving HDR images in Blender is a crucial aspect of computer graphics, allowing artists to preserve the wide range of colors and brightness levels captured in a scene. This comprehensive guide has explored the essential steps, considerations, and best practices involved in saving HDR images in Blender.

By selecting an HDR-compatible render engine, using the appropriate file format, setting the color space to Linear, and employing a higher bit depth, you can ensure the accuracy and quality of your HDR images. Post-processing using image editing software further enhances the visual impact and prepares them for various applications.

Mastering the techniques outlined in this guide will empower you to effectively save HDR images in Blender, creating realistic and visually stunning representations of your scenes. Embrace the possibilities of HDR imaging and elevate your computer graphics projects to new heights.